Lou Reed

Categories: Music / songs, Seriously Famous

Countries: USA

Lewis Allan Reed was an American musician and songwriter. He was the guitarist, singer, and principal songwriter for the rock band The Velvet Underground and had a solo career that spanned five decades.

Played his first UK shows at the King's Cross Cinema, 14 July 1972.
